Calcium channel blockers (CCBs) remain among the most widely prescribed cardiovascular medicines globally because of their effectiveness in managing hypertension, angina pectoris, cardiac arrhythmias, and coronary artery disease. These medicines inhibit calcium ion influx into vascular smooth muscle and cardiac cells, leading to vasodilation, reduced myocardial oxygen demand, and modulation of cardiac conduction. Beta blockers remain one of the most established and widely prescribed classes in cardiovascular medicine due to their proven ability to reduce heart rate, myocardial oxygen demand, blood pressure, and arrhythmic burden. They are foundational therapies in hypertension, heart failure with reduced ejection fraction, ischemic heart disease, and a broad range of tachyarrhythmias. Bare-metal stents (BMS) are metallic coronary intervention devices used to restore blood flow in narrowed or blocked arteries during percutaneous coronary intervention procedures. These stents provide structural support to maintain vessel patency following angioplasty and are commonly utilized in specific cardiovascular cases where shorter-duration antiplatelet therapy is preferred. Angiotensin II receptor blockers (ARBs) are among the most widely prescribed cardiovascular medicines globally due to their effectiveness in controlling blood pressure and reducing cardiovascular and renal risk with improved tolerability compared with ACE inhibitors.
